当将pandas数据框导出为Excel文件时出现错误,可能是由于以下原因之一:
- Excel文件已被其他程序打开:在导出数据框之前,请确保目标Excel文件没有被其他程序打开。如果是这种情况,关闭Excel文件并重新尝试导出。
- 缺少必要的依赖库:导出数据框为Excel文件需要pandas库的依赖库openpyxl或xlrd。请确保这些库已经安装。可以使用以下命令安装依赖库:
- 缺少必要的依赖库:导出数据框为Excel文件需要pandas库的依赖库openpyxl或xlrd。请确保这些库已经安装。可以使用以下命令安装依赖库:
- 数据框中包含无法转换为Excel的数据类型:Excel文件对于某些数据类型可能不兼容,例如复杂的嵌套数据结构或自定义对象。在导出之前,确保数据框中的数据类型是Excel兼容的,可以尝试使用
astype
方法将数据类型转换为基本数据类型。 - Excel文件路径或名称错误:请确保指定的Excel文件路径和名称是正确的,并且有适当的写入权限。
如果以上解决方法都无效,可以尝试使用pandas提供的其他导出格式,如CSV或JSON。这些格式通常更容易导出和处理。
腾讯云提供了一系列与数据处理和存储相关的产品,以下是一些推荐的产品和链接:
- 腾讯云对象存储(COS):腾讯云的分布式对象存储服务,可用于存储和管理大规模的非结构化数据。链接:https://cloud.tencent.com/product/cos
- 腾讯云数据库(TencentDB):腾讯云提供的多种数据库服务,包括关系型数据库(如MySQL、SQL Server)和NoSQL数据库(如MongoDB、Redis)。链接:https://cloud.tencent.com/product/cdb
- 腾讯云数据万象(CI):腾讯云的智能图像处理服务,可用于图像的存储、处理和分析。链接:https://cloud.tencent.com/product/ci
请注意,以上链接仅供参考,具体产品选择应根据实际需求和情况进行评估。